What is the difference between Wastewater Director vs Wastewater Supervisor?

AspectWastewater DirectorWastewater Supervisor
CertificationsOften requires a Wastewater Treatment Plant Operator Certification and managerial experienceTypically requires a Wastewater Treatment Plant Operator Certification
Work EnvironmentOversees multiple plants or departments, strategic planningManages daily operations at a specific plant or shift
ResponsibilitiesHigh-level management, policy development, compliance oversightSupervises staff, ensures daily plant operations meet standards

The Wastewater Director focuses on strategic leadership and overall plant management, while the Wastewater Supervisor handles daily operational tasks and staff supervision. Both roles require wastewater treatment certifications, but the director's role is broader and more strategic.

As our growing Water Business Unit is seeking for Technical Director of Wastewater Treatment and Senior Process Engineer who will have a significant opportunities to bring extensive technical knowledge and experience into expanding services across Canada and USA. Recognition by the clients and industry combining with the ability to lead and develop projects and pursuits are the key for success for this role. The Technical Director of Wastewater will be supported with a team of leads across disciplines and geographical areas.

This is a key management position with an overall responsibility for growth and development of wastewater business. Key attributes of the position include:

  • Support growing wastewater business through winning and executing engineering services
  • Leadership and proactive collaboration with key Water Business Unit leaders, marketing teams and operations managers in offices across the company in the development, implementation and achievement of strategic and business development goals.
  • Leadership in the pursuit of specific wastewater project opportunities including participating in Go/No Go decisions, development of pursuit strategies and proposals, and hiring/mentoring of staff for key projects.
  • Project participation through active involvement in wastewater project work including consulting assignments, management and peer review, as appropriate.

You bring to the role:

  • Bachelor's or higher degree in Engineering from an accredited university;
  • Over 15 years' experience specializing in wastewater treatment process;
  • Registered as Professional Engineer or eligible to obtain is required;
  • Proven ability of leading business development activities, pursuing new clients/projects, and managing project deliveries
  • Proven leader with an interest in developing and mentoring team members and demonstrated ability to successfully work in diverse teams.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• Participation in water community and association activities including Water Environment Federation and American Water Works Association.
